繁体   English   中英

从多个相关的Excel表中读取Excel数据并转储到Java类中

[英]Reading excel data from multiple related excel sheets and dumping in java classes

我有一个包含多个工作表的Excel文件。 我想将这些图纸相互关联。 在此处输入图片说明

这里master是根表,我将阅读最后一列,如果其中的名称与任何选项卡名称匹配,我将阅读tab。 在此处输入图片说明

最后,我将数据转储到一些代表这些excel工作表的java类中。 因此,当我将在代码中使用数据时,它将得到解决。 Master.Polygon.Cord等

请提出使用POI的方法。

您可以使用HSSFWorkbook类将getSheetIndex(name)和getSheetAt(index)组合使用

http://poi.apache.org/apidocs/index.html

您可以使用

  if(workbook.getSheet(cell.toString())!=null){
        sheet=wb.getSheet(cell.toString());
        //code after getting the sheet
  }

我想你放弃得太早了。 无论何时进行开发, 文档都是您最好的朋友。 您总是可以看几个例子。 这是一个简单的任务,您只需加载excel文件并逐页提取并执行任务即可。 您也可以查看jxl的一些教程,它们对于初学者来说非常相似。

暂无
暂无

声明:本站的技术帖子网页,遵循CC BY-SA 4.0协议,如果您需要转载,请注明本站网址或者原文地址。任何问题请咨询:yoyou2525@163.com.

 
粤ICP备18138465号  © 2020-2024 STACKOOM.COM